Glass holy

The glass saint is a wayside shrine made of red sandstone from the 17th century at a crossroads in the glass painting forest department 880 meters west of the Eichenberg near Frammersbach in Lower Franconia . It bears the enigmatic, possibly incorrectly redrawn inscription "CILICN MEILU" and is linked to an old legend. The church path to Lohrhaupten is said to have led past him. Today there are hiking trails to Frammersbach, the Bavarian Schanz , Ruppertshütten and via the Katharinenbild to Lohr and Neuendorf . It is also an important landmark for bike tours in the Spessart .
